TalkersCode is one of the best and biggest website for web developers in India. The html file has 6 input field and 4 buttons inside a Lightning card component having title as Reset Input Field and icon name as custom:custom63. want to download the file (which I do not get from the first implemenation). As above shown
tag is contain information about webpage and external file links are declared here. To provide the best experiences, we use technologies like cookies to store and/or access device information. When you want onClick clear input field using JavaScript. We are going to explain different methods in this article to clear default value or get back default value onBlur. Here is our simple HTML: Cange the "input" to #YourFieldId, and get rid of the if inside, but keep the this.value=' '; That is the best way to clear fields on click if you can use jquery You could also always have a condition to check the input and then clear like the code above clears input fields that have a '0' in them. Using an HTML 'Reset' button is an easy way to reset all form fields to their default values. Can lead-acid batteries be stored by removing the liquid from them?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, document.getElementById("form").reset(); gives me an error of: "Uncaught TypeError: Cannot call method 'reset' of null ". Both and tags having their pair end tag, so we need to close the ending tags respectively. in W3C DOM. This example also get back original or default value if field left empty.First create a html text field with default value then call a function with onClick event to remove the default field if thats not different from actual field. The script I gave you should work with ALL inputs on the page (types - "password" and "text") If you need to target a specific form within the page then add " getElementById("FORM . Not the answer you're looking for? Pullo already showed me this way of clearing the fields in the below code. Above input text field have a default value Search here and onClick says this.value= which will make value of this text field empty once clicked. A problem can occure if you enter something in text field above method will clear that also. 503), Fighting to balance identity and anonymity on the web(3) (Ep. Also if entered value is not default then stop removing it. Later we get the current value if user already have typed any value then current and default values cannot be same. addEventListener is the way to register an event listener as specified Before execution of program we needs to confirm internet connection because then only that jquery file will supports defined jquery codes without error.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. tag is used for set the webpage title. Then we reset the default value for this input text field or input email, phone or text area. How do you disable browser autocomplete on web form field / input tags? To clear input fields in JavaScript, utilize the " onfocus " event and " target " property to apply the functionality based on the presence of a particular value, or the " onclick () " event and " document.getElementById () " method for getting the id of the input field and clearing the field as long as there is some value in it . To subscribe to this RSS feed, copy and paste this URL into your RSS reader. onclick we have to clear all data from your form in html js. //$("#vulnerabilityCreatedInput").val(""); //$("#vulnerabilityPublishedInput").val(""); //$("#vulnerabilityUpdatedInput").val(""); ':button, :submit, :reset, :hidden, :checkbox, :radio', carbon-design-system/carbon-custom-elements. But if thats not a problem to send default value then placeholder is a great thing to test. We are calling function clearMyField and giving it argument this, this is actually an array or set of attributes from current field where click event took place. In html block we defined form with two input elements Name,Email for collect inputs from users and button Clear. So we have to put a if condition that if value is not default then it should not be cleared. Here we imported open source jquery library support file which is needed for coding using jquery in program. The technical storage or access that is used exclusively for statistical purposes. Why not just use the built-in reset type? Is this meat that I was told was brisket in Barcelona the same as U.S. brisket? It's one of the most important elements and has many different types. The technical storage or access that is used exclusively for anonymous statistical purposes. We need a function which will clear default values, and if nothing entered onBlur get back default values. Set the empty or null value. reset input value with javascript. jQuery Code Snippet - Clear Input:TextFields on Button Click using jQuery We are passing whole input field with all its attributes and values. To clear input field JavaScript onClick set input field to empty string using JavaScript function.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more. When we executes program on browser we can see two empty text boxes and button Clear now user needs to fill text box then clicks on clear button. We as TalkersCode may receive compensation from some of the companies whose products we review. Clearing the input field values. Lets explore them in detail below. By copying content from Snyk Code Snippets, you understand and agree that we will not be liable to you or any third party for any loss of profits, use, goodwill, or data, or for any incidental, indirect, special, consequential or exemplary damages, however arising, that result from: We may process your Personal Data in accordance with our Privacy Policy solely as required to provide this Service. In the following example, we have 2 input fields and a button element. So in this example we will retrieve default value if field was left empty onBlur. In the above example, we are clearing the email, password input field values whenever a user clicks on the login . Each button is having a onclick handler defined in JavaScript file of the component. Please have a look over the code example and the steps given below. any other matter relating to the Service. 42 appears. How can I validate an email address in JavaScript? Here is an example of clearing the value of an input field, And here is an example of using form.reset. So we can easily clear textbox or input field and restore also if nothing was entered. Here we needs to use val() and on() method for achieve the result. The technical storage or access is strictly necessary for the legitimate purpose of enabling the use of a specific service explicitly requested by the subscriber or user, or for the sole purpose of carrying out the transmission of a communication over an electronic communications network. Below we will have a simple input field. The technical storage or access is necessary for the legitimate purpose of storing preferences that are not requested by the subscriber or user. As you should know HTML's attribute onClick actually calls the JavaScript means you can run JavaScript with onClick attribute. Both are used to proceeds clear concept on input fields. Answer (1 of 4): onfocus ="this.value=''" : - Will clear the text when you try to click on area again. Snyk is a developer security platform. Your email address will not be published. Where am I going wrong? add a button called CLEAR, when you click on it, it should clear the text for the user on both the input box and the UI how to do this in react js. Name for phenomenon in which attempting to solve a problem locally can seemingly fail because they absorb the problem from elsewhere? Later we check if current value is empty which is onBlur if entered nothing. Hmm, upon testing, while that clears the field it does not clear what's in javascript's memory. As JavaScript is a very powerful scripting language for your HTML pages. Which equals operator (== vs ===) should be used in JavaScript comparisons? So if the text field or textarea or phone, email field was left empty then default value should come up onBlur. clear input field on button click c#. What is rate of emission of heat from a body in space? It will replace the value with "null". The val() method collects input field elements value given by dynamic users. Awesome! What are some tips to improve this product photo? When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. Stack Overflow for Teams is moving to its own domain! How do I include a JavaScript file in another JavaScript file? Thanks for contributing an answer to Stack Overflow! Its always a great idea to keep your HTML neat and clean so code is readable. Related Posts: Jquery Event Methods With Code Examples Jquery Event Methods With Code Examples In this article, we will see how to solve Jquery Event Methods with examples. Get code examples like"clear input field javascript". 504), Mobile app infrastructure being decommissioned. As you should know HTMLs attribute onClick actually calls the JavaScript means you can run JavaScript with onClick attribute. 1. Using JavaScript to Clear an Input Field with a Click. Yeah finally we have got what we wanted. Within function we specified forms input element by classes .nm,.em then both are appends with val() method with empty quotes that is referred null values. All Rights Reserved. EDIT: To clarify, the Clear button should not only clear the field but also everything held in memory so that I can start a fresh calculation. If youre not closed anyone of ending tag properly that is also affect the webpage result. Get code examples like"clear input field value javascript". If you dont write something and leave the field that will remain empty. This would have to be inside the <form>. Notify me of follow-up comments by email. Integrating directly into development tools, workflows, and automation pipelines, Snyk makes it easy for teams to find, prioritize, and fix security vulnerabilities in code, dependencies, containers, and infrastructure as code. Every line of 'onclick clear input field jquery' code snippets is scanned for vulnerabilities by our powerful machine learning engine that combs millions of open source libraries, ensuring your JavaScript code is secure. Also this will not remove the users entered text or value. In this, I pass input field id put blank value into the input box. Enthusiasm for technology & like learning technical. Can you say that you reject the null at the 95% level? Jquery Get Multiple Input Values By Name With Tip: Instead of giving string to compare you can also use this.defaultValue defaultValue is a JavaScript function which returns the value of field which loaded with HTML from server. tag which is instruct the web browser about what version of HTML file written in and its not have any ending tag. Now when we type in something and click Reset, we see the input box emptied. Without a subpoena, voluntary compliance on the part of your Internet Service Provider, or additional records from a third party, information stored or retrieved for this purpose alone cannot usually be used to identify you. In above example a simple text input field using the HTML attribute placeholder. Let's take an example of inline JavaScript to clear the value. Degree in Computer Science and Engineer: App Developer and has multiple Programming languages experience. Declare value attribute for input tag (i.e value= {this.state.name}) and if you want to clear this input value you have to use this.setState ( {name : ''}) I'm not really sure of the syntax {el => this.inputEntry = el}, but when clearing an input field you assign a ref like you mentioned. react how to clear input value on load. Using jQuery to Clear an Input Field with a Click. Note:TheAll JS Examples codesaretested on the Firefox browser and the Chrome browser. clear input field using ref. react input after submit clear the input. clear input field react on submit. Therefore, in this article, we are going to learn about how to clear the input field. The button labels are Reset . Set the empty or null value. In above code you can see we have created 1 input text fields, 1 input email field and 1 textarea all these fields have their default values. I hope it will help you. just HTML elements. W3Schools offers free online tutorials, references and exercises in all the major languages of the web. Sorry for the newb question in advance! Lets have a look to JavaScript function below. Lets take an example of inline JavaScript to clear the value. This method can be used for textarea and other form fields like password, email, phone etc also. The problem can be when you want to submit default value from a form if user intend to leave that field empty. What does "use strict" do in JavaScript, and what is the reasoning behind it? Inline JavaScript to clear value of text field on click is really simple but works great. Secure your code as it's written. Supported by industry-leading application and security intelligence, Snyk puts security expertise in any developer's toolkit. Concealing One's Identity from the Public When Purchasing a Home. 10 examples of 'onclick clear input field jquery' in JavaScript Every line of 'onclick clear input field jquery' code snippets is scanned for vulnerabilities by our powerful machine learning engine that combs millions of open source libraries, ensuring your JavaScript code is secure. Previous Post Next Post . Required fields are marked *. Then I press clear, press 7 then it gives me 11. it will not work if form contains a field like: after reset the form, it'll still contain "abc" in the text field @PradeepKumarPrabaharan Glad that helps PPK! This method will clear default textfield value on click, and if nothing entered onBlur will get back default value. By copying the Snyk Snippets you agree to. The onfocus attribute can trigger a function to play the role of clearing an input. Jquery Get Multiple Input Values By Name With Code Examples. Here I make the " InputBoxReset " dynamic a function. To clear the above input field by clicking a Clear input field button, first we need to access these elements inside the JavaScript by using document.getElementId () method. <input type="text" value="Search here.." onclick="this.value Or when you want onBlur get back original values by JavaScript. Both , tags closed respectively. After clearing, when I press "7" for example, it will hold the last action I pressed ("+" in my case), then add 7 to it. There are several methods to clear JavaScript input fields on click. Or Just use simple reset button. Then we can see form elements values are erased by sets null value on respected input boxes. No votes so far! Also, fetching the input entry with value property and the reset method to clear inputs is pretty easy to grasp. jQuery will be run on button (Clear) click and clear all input text boxes along with textarea field. So lets now create a function which is more efficient and more powerful to clear and get back original value if form is left empty. In script we defined ready() method within that we defined on() method which is appends with button for verify generated click event occurrence when user clicks on Clear button. Learn how your comment data is processed. Lets explore different ways to do this awesome thing with JavaScript. Webful Creations. This should not happen to data which user entered. an input field; a Reset button to reset or clear the contents in the input field; It can be done like this, function InputField { return ( < div > {/* Input Field */} < input type = "text" /> {/* Reset button */} < button > Reset </ button > </ div >); } Now let's initialize a state using the useState react hook to store the value entered by . The fields label are First Name, Middle Name, last Name, City, Country and Active. Consenting to these technologies will allow us to process data such as browsing behavior or unique IDs on this site. What are the rules around closing Catholic churches that are part of restructured parishes? First of all we catch the defaultValue and store in a variable default_value. once input filed and press button to add after that it should clear input field in javascript. after click on button how to remove text from input field. Use Snyk Code to scan source code in minutes no build needed and fix issues immediately. Placeholder value does not submit with form submission. Also, inline javascript is considered bad practice and you should consider a method such as addEventListener instead. We have tutorials, demos, products reviews & offers for web developers & designers. How do I remove a property from a JavaScript object? By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Hmm, upon testing, while that clears the field it does not clear what's in javascript's memory. Clear input field on button click in javascript. In script block we defined ready() method which is automatically starts loading code of within this function when this program opened on browser and within that we waiting for click event occurrence which is appended with button. mademoiselle dumpling weller elementary school sun conjunct pluto in 8th house iud ruined my life how long do samsung plasma tvs last bobcat toolcat seat covers ati . Both are used to proceeds clear concept on input fields. To learn more, see our tips on writing great answers. Copyright 2009 - 2022 All Rights Reserved. Why should you not leave the inputs of unused gates floating with 74LS series logic? rev2022.11.7.43014. W3Schools offers free online tutorials, references and exercises in all the major languages of the web. Clear Input Fields inside DIV using JavaScript. Also call onBlur same function to get back default value if nothing was entered onBlur.